Graduate Surveyor - Birmingham, United Kingdom - Bruton Knowles LLP
Description
Overview:
The successful applicant will join the Development Team based in our Birmingham Office to support with the delivery of professional development and general practice services to a wide range of public sector, private sector and third sector clients.
The successful applicant will receive full APC support, training from industry leading experts and opportunities for long term career progression.
The Team
You will be joining a successful, close knit and supportive team currently based in central Birmingham.
The team provides development and general practice advice across the following disciplines:
development appraisals, valuation, agency, development consultancy, viability assessments, expert witness, strategic land advice, Landlord & Tenant and leasing and letting.
Our clients include, but are not limited to local governments, combined authorities, charities, and private sector clients. We work closely with national and regional developers, and you will have an opportunity to grow your network.Main Responsibilities
- Achieve full membership of the RICS by completing the Graduate Surveyor Programme and RICS Assessment of Professional Competence.
- Support the team in providing high quality development consultancy advice to a wide range of clients and support the provision of general practice skillsets including valuation (both residential and commercial), Landlord & Tenant, disposals and leasing and lettings.
- Assist in delivery of services to clients accurately and on time
- The ability to work independently and as part of a team
Person Specification
The successful applicant will be a self-motivated team player, possessing good communication and analytical skills, with an attention to detail and a willingness to learn.
Minimum Requirements
Qualifications:
An RICS accredited degree in a relevant discipline to at least a 2:1 or post graduate equivalent
